Off-page SEO refers to actions taken outside of your website to improve its search engine rankings. It's about building your site's reputation and authority on the internet.

Example: Think of Off-Page SEO as building your website's reputation at a big networking event. The more people talk positively about you, the more important you seem.

Key Elements of Off-Page SEO

1. Link Building

Link building is the process of getting other websites to link to yours. It's a crucial part of Off-Page SEO. Good links should be:


Example: If you have a fitness blog, getting a link from a well-known health website would be valuable.

Off-Page SEO Strategies for 2024

1. Focus on Quality Over Quantity in Link Building

In 2024, search engines will be smarter about link quality. Prioritise:


Example: Instead of getting 100 links from unknown blogs, focus on getting one link from a respected industry publication.
